Pumping stations are dotted around the Somerset Levels to help manage its rather determined proclivity to flood. As the Levels are only marginally above sea level, it doesn’t take much to turn the area into a giant pond and water management practices have been in use since the Roman times. This pumping station sits right next to the River Parrett Trail and River Isle is a fine sliver of land in the Southmoor Main Drain which you must walk over to cross the water.
